Chinese lion dance on high street

Shoppers were entertained by STMA Fitness kung fu studio as part of Chinese new year.

They performed a traditional Chinese lion dance and brought part of Bridge Street to a standstill.

To celebrate the year of the snake, the group performed the traditional, but not often seen snake lion dance.

David Graham, owner of STMA gym, said: “At the start we had only a hand full of spectators yet within only a short time of the drums banging and symbols crashing the whole of Worksop came to a standstill outside the STMA gym on Bridge Street.”

“After we finished lots of the public came to have there photos taken with the lion and as a treat we even had Kung Fu Panda himself making a visit to entertain and having his photo taken with the young children.”

The group also recently had their first public Chinese new year party.
